当前位置: 首页 > news >正文

网站 description个人 备案 多个网站吗

网站 description,个人 备案 多个网站吗,体育彩票网站开发方案,嫦娥直播Python中的人工神经网络#xff08;Artificial Neural Network#xff09;#xff1a;深入学习与实践 人工神经网络是一种模拟生物神经网络结构和功能的计算模型#xff0c;近年来在机器学习和深度学习领域取得了巨大成功。本文将深入讲解Python中的人工神经网络#xff…Python中的人工神经网络Artificial Neural Network深入学习与实践 人工神经网络是一种模拟生物神经网络结构和功能的计算模型近年来在机器学习和深度学习领域取得了巨大成功。本文将深入讲解Python中的人工神经网络包括基本概念、神经网络结构、前向传播、反向传播、激活函数、损失函数等关键知识点并通过实际代码示例演示人工神经网络在手写数字识别问题上的应用。 基本概念 1. 人工神经网络的定义 人工神经网络是一种由神经元组成的计算模型通过学习和适应调整连接权重实现输入数据到输出数据的映射。它被广泛应用于分类、回归、聚类等任务。 神经网络结构 2. 神经网络的基本结构 神经网络的基本结构包括输入层、隐藏层和输出层。每个神经元与前一层的所有神经元相连每个连接都有一个权重通过权重和激活函数计算输出。 前向传播 3. 前向传播的过程 前向传播是指输入数据通过神经网络的输入层到输出层的过程。每个神经元的输入是前一层神经元的输出通过权重和激活函数计算得到。 反向传播 4. 反向传播的过程 反向传播是指根据损失函数计算梯度然后利用梯度下降算法调整神经网络中的权重以减小损失函数的值。它是训练神经网络的核心算法。 激活函数 5. 常用激活函数 激活函数决定神经元的输出常用的激活函数包括 Sigmoid、ReLU、Tanh 等。它们引入非线性因素使神经网络能够学习复杂的模式。 损失函数 6. 常用损失函数 损失函数衡量模型预测输出与真实值之间的差异常用的损失函数包括均方误差MSE、交叉熵等。选择合适的损失函数取决于具体任务。 使用代码演示 7. 使用代码演示 下面是一个使用 TensorFlow 实现简单神经网络进行手写数字识别的示例。首先我们加载并预处理数据 import tensorflow as tf from tensorflow.keras.datasets import mnist from tensorflow.keras.utils import to_categorical# 加载数据集 (train_images, train_labels), (test_images, test_labels) mnist.load_data()# 数据预处理 train_images train_images.reshape((60000, 28, 28, 1)).astype(float32) / 255 test_images test_images.reshape((10000, 28, 28, 1)).astype(float32) / 255 train_labels to_categorical(train_labels) test_labels to_categorical(test_labels)接下来我们构建神经网络模型 from tensorflow.keras import layers, models# 构建神经网络模型 model models.Sequential() model.add(layers.Conv2D(32, (3, 3), activationrelu, input_shape(28, 28, 1))) model.add(layers.MaxPooling2D((2, 2))) model.add(layers.Conv2D(64, (3, 3), activationrelu)) model.add(layers.MaxPooling2D((2, 2))) model.add(layers.Conv2D(64, (3, 3), activationrelu)) model.add(layers.Flatten()) model.add(layers.Dense(64, activationrelu)) model.add(layers.Dense(10, activationsoftmax))然后编译模型并进行训练 # 编译模型 model.compile(optimizeradam, losscategorical_crossentropy, metrics[accuracy])# 训练模型 model.fit(train_images, train_labels, epochs5, batch_size64, validation_data(test_images, test_labels))最后我们可以评估模型的性能 # 评估模型 test_loss, test_acc model.evaluate(test_images, test_labels) print(Test accuracy:, test_acc) 应用场景8. 应用场景 人工神经网络广泛应用于图像识别、语音识别、自然语言处理、推荐系统等领域。深度学习基于神经网络的方法在各种任务中取得了显著的成果。 总结 人工神经网络是一种强大的模型通过学习和调整权重实现输入到输出的映射。本文深入介绍了神经网络的基本概念、结构、前向传播、反向传播、
http://www.zqtcl.cn/news/652156/

相关文章:

  • 廊坊网站seo服务主机服务器网站 怎么做
  • 网站的建设与运维东营会计信息网
  • 郑州网站建设程序3g手机网站
  • 建设监理网站设计了网站首页
  • 织梦教育网站开发商务网站建设实训总结
  • 广西执业药师培训网站网站设计 原型图
  • 网站建设客户群体分析微信开放平台小程序开发文档
  • led网站建设wordpress .htaccess 固定链接
  • 学校网站建设申请报告一个好网站设计
  • 网站雪花特效wordpress文件解析
  • 招聘网站哪个好用淮北之窗
  • 索莱宝做网站网站在线布局
  • 站内seo的技巧做php网站阿里云服务器
  • 网站开发需要用到哪些软件爱站网权重查询
  • 免费注册个人网站铁路工程造价信息网
  • 电子商务大型网站建设电商静态网页模板
  • 网站建设公司利润怎么样长沙网站制作作
  • 淄博优化网站企业营销型网站做的好
  • 玉泉营网站建设网络营销公司组织架构
  • 网上有专业的做网站吗最新网站域名ip地址查询
  • 大理网站制作公司北京seo服务商找行者seo
  • 有关网站建设合同wordpress 使用
  • 外贸商城网站制作公司毕业设计做系统网站
  • 曲阜住房城乡建设局网站php用什么工具做网站
  • 深圳网站开发奇辰科技视觉vi设计系统
  • 网站开发与管理期末考试工商年检在哪个网站做
  • 网站建设有什么系统深圳微网站
  • 网站建设算什么专业企业建设网站需要注意什么
  • 太原cms建站模板建设部网站监理注销查询
  • 流量对网站排名的影响因素网站内容的作用